What Are the Best Materials and Thickness Options for Commercial Serving Trays?
Many of my clients initially chose thinner trays to save money, only to find themselves ordering replacements within months due to cracks and breaks.
For commercial use, I recommend virgin cast acrylic with a minimum thickness of 4mm for small trays and 6-8mm for larger ones. This material offers superior clarity, UV resistance, and can withstand regular cleaning with commercial detergents.

Let's break down the key specifications for different applications:
Material Properties for Different Uses
| Usage Type | Recommended Thickness | Max Load Capacity | Edge Treatment |
|---|---|---|---|
| Light Duty (Amenities) | 3-4mm | 5-7 lbs | Standard Polish |
| Medium Duty (Room Service) | 5-6mm | 10-15 lbs | Double Polish |
| Heavy Duty (Buffet) | 7-8mm | 20-25 lbs | Diamond Polish |
I've found that hotels particularly appreciate our diamond-polished edges, as they prevent chipping and maintain clarity even after years of use. For retail displays, we often recommend our medium-duty options with double-polished edges, offering the perfect balance of durability and aesthetics.
Can Acrylic Serving Trays Be Customized in Size, Thickness, and Handles for Bulk Orders?
One hotel chain came to me frustrated after failing to find trays that fit their unique room service carts. Their standard-size trays were either too small or too large.
Yes, acrylic serving trays can be fully customized. We offer custom dimensions from 6"x6" up to 48"x96", various handle styles (integrated, removable, or no handles), and thickness options from 3mm to 12mm for bulk orders, with a typical minimum order quantity of 50 pieces.
